On May 16, 2017, a media delegation from Uzbekistan consisting of Mr. Ostonov Safar, Editor-in-Chief of the Voice of Uzbekistan, Mr. Toshevo, Editor-in-Chief of Samarkand Courier, Mr. Obbittov Chairman of Fergana Province Branch of Uzbekistan Journalist Association, Ms. Toshpulatova Professor and Dean of the Department of International Journalism of Uzbekistan State Language University, and Ms. Toshmatov Dean of the Department of Economics of Margilan Normal College of Uzbekistan paid a visit to HEI for a special interview about the Angren 1×150MW Coal Fired Thermal Power Plant EPC Project undertaken by HEI, a China-Uzbekistan landmark project along the “Belt and Road”. Mr. Dong Yinzhu Vice President of HEI, Mr. Zhuang Honggang Executive Director of HEI’s 5th Thermal Power Division and relevant personnel from the construction team of the Angren Project received the interview.
In the interview, Mr. Dong Yinzhu introduced the development and technical strength of HEI and the significance of the Angren Project to the delegation. He pointed out that Angren Power Plant was HEI’s first high-efficient, energy-saving and environmentally-friendly power station project with circulating fluidized bed boiler technology in Uzbekistan. The project was put into operation four months ahead of schedule and it had been running well, laying a solid foundation for deep cooperation between China and Uzbekistan in the field of energy. Dong also introduced the visit paid by Uzbekistan President to Angren Power Plant in September 2016 and his high praise of HEI’s project construction. In addition, Mr. Dong presented the progress of the cooperation in the Angren Phase II Project.
Mr. Zhuang Honggang made a detailed description of the important nodes of the Angren Project, ranging from the project negotiations to the construction and synchronization, as well as its contributions to local employment and public welfare.
The delegation interviewed HEI in detail about the treatment of local low-grade coal combustion pollution, the training of the Angren Power Plant workers, etc.
The delegation said that following the visit paid by Uzbekistan President to China, the two countries signed a lot of cooperation documents, the cooperation between the two countries would become closer and the cooperation in the power sector would improve. At present, there are many power construction projects in Uzbekistan. The electric power generated by Angren Power Plant ahead of schedule has greatly relieved the power shortage in Uzbekistan and the two countries have been expected to have more cooperation in the power sector. The media of Uzbekistan will surely actively introduce Harbin Electric Corporation and HEI to the public and promote the further development of the China-Uzbekistan cooperation related to the “Belt and Road” Initiative.
The Uzbekistan media delegation also visited the exhibition hall of Harbin Electric Corporation and obtained an in-depth understanding of the history, state of art technologies, etc. of Harbin Electric Corporation.
